Output 673358509ce5913dbd0236afcb68445916d57129211e309b0e64677cd1ecfe70:1

value
4621133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80df896b3f252e50ecba514c2a00250d548a51ec OP_EQUAL
address
3DSSChwZkH1CRibNhNmz1FbgzrSTXVuim8
transaction
673358509ce5913dbd0236afcb68445916d57129211e309b0e64677cd1ecfe70
spent
true